Key Automation Elements Every Funnel Needs
To truly automate your funnel, you need to identify and implement AI-powered solutions at critical junctures. These are the foundational elements that will transform your manual processes into a streamlined, self-optimizing system.
1. Intelligent Lead Capture (Zapier + AI Integration)
The journey begins with capturing prospective customer information. Traditionally, this involves forms, spreadsheets, and manual transfer to a Customer Relationship Management (CRM) system. This process is not only inefficient but also a major bottleneck for growth.
The AI-powered lead capture revolutionizes this process:
- Automated Data Enrichment: When a prospect fills out a form, AI tools instantly enrich that data. This means their email address can be automatically linked to their company size, industry, revenue, job title, technology stack, and even social media profiles. Tools like Clearbit, ZoomInfo, or Apollo.io integrate seamlessly to provide this rich context.
- Seamless CRM Integration: The enriched lead information is automatically pushed to your CRM (e.g., HubSpot, Salesforce, Pipedrive). No more copy-pasting, no more errors.
- Instant Lead Scoring: As soon as the data enters your system, an AI model immediately calculates a lead score based on predefined criteria and learned patterns.
- Automated Routing: Based on the lead score and other attributes, the lead is automatically routed to the appropriate next step—be it a sales representative, a specific nurture sequence, or a personalized email campaign.
Implementation: This element typically involves integrating your form builder (e.g., Typeform, Google Forms, your website's native forms) with a powerful automation platform like Zapier. Zapier then connects to data enrichment tools (like Clearbit) and your CRM. The result? As Zapier's 2023 research confirms, **96% fewer manual tasks** related to lead entry, freeing up immense time and ensuring data accuracy.
2. Dynamic Lead Scoring with Predictive Analytics
Not all leads are created equal. In a manual system, every lead might get the same attention, leading to wasted effort on prospects who are far from ready to buy. AI-powered lead scoring changes this by intelligently identifying which prospects are truly ready for engagement, allowing you to prioritize your efforts.
How AI-powered scoring works:
Imagine two leads who both visit your pricing page. Traditionally, both might be flagged as "hot." However, an AI system sees more:
- Lead A: Has visited your website 4 times, opened 6 emails, downloaded two whitepapers, engaged with your chatbot, and works at a Fortune 500 company that matches your ICP.
- Lead B: Visited once, spent 15 seconds on the pricing page, and is from a startup outside your target market.
While both are "hot" in a basic sense, Lead A is clearly a much higher-value opportunity. AI considers a multitude of factors, including:
- Firmographics: Company size, revenue, industry, location, technology stack.
- Engagement Level: Website visits, pages viewed, time on site, email opens, click-through rates, content downloads, webinar attendance, social media interactions.
- Behavioral Signals: Viewed pricing page, visited demo page, engaged with case studies, interacted with specific product features (if applicable).
- Fit to ICP: How closely the lead's profile aligns with your ideal customer profile (based on historical data of your best customers).
- Timeline Signals: Are there indications of urgency in their behavior (e.g., repeat visits to high-intent pages, direct queries about implementation)?
Result: Your sales team, or your automated nurture sequences, can focus their energy on the 20% of leads that represent 80% of your potential revenue, dramatically increasing efficiency and conversion rates.
3. Workflow Automation (Integromat/Make + Email Sequences)
Once a lead is captured, enriched, and scored, they shouldn't just sit in a database. AI-powered workflow automation ensures they move seamlessly through your funnel, receiving the right message at the right time.
Example of an AI-driven workflow:
- Prospect Fills Out Form: A new lead enters your system.
- Lead Enrichment Triggered: AI tools instantly gather additional data.
- Lead Score Calculated: The AI model assigns a score based on fit and intent.
- Conditional Routing:
- If Lead Score > 70 (Sales Ready Lead):
- Automatically assign to a sales representative in the CRM.
- Send an immediate, personalized "Let's talk" email from the assigned rep.
- Create a task for the sales rep to follow up within 1 hour.
- Add the lead to a "Sales Hot" segment for retargeting.
- If Lead Score 40-70 (Marketing Qualified Lead):
- Add to a specific, AI-optimized nurture sequence (e.g., a series of educational emails, case studies, or relevant blog posts).
- Send a "Learn more about X" email, personalized to their industry/interests.
- Monitor engagement for score increase; if score hits >70, re-route to sales.
- If Lead Score < 40 (Early Stage Lead/Subscriber):
- Add to a general awareness sequence.
- Send broad educational content, blog updates, or free resources.
- Monitor for engagement over time to gradually increase score.
- If Lead Score > 70 (Sales Ready Lead):
This entire process happens in seconds, without any human intervention. No lead falls through the cracks, and every lead receives tailored communication, maximizing their potential to convert. Platforms like Integromat (now Make.com) or Zapier are instrumental in building these intricate, conditional workflows.

2. Workflow Automation & Integration: Integromat (Make.com) or Zapier
- Purpose: Connect all your tools and automate multi-step processes across your funnel. These platforms are the "glue" that holds your AI funnel together.
- Why it's essential: Manual data transfer and task switching kill productivity. These tools automate the flow of information and actions between your CRM, email marketing, ad platforms, and AI tools.
- Key Features for Funnels:
- Lead Routing: Automatically send new leads from your forms to your CRM, trigger enrichment, and assign to sales.
- Data Sync: Keep customer data consistent across all your platforms.
- Conditional Logic: Build complex workflows (e.g., "If lead score > X, then send email Y and create task Z").
- Event Triggers: Automate actions based on specific events (e.g., "When a customer buys Product A, add them to upsell sequence B").
- Cost: Both offer free tiers for basic automation, with paid plans starting around \$20-50/month for more extensive usage.
- Integration: Connects to thousands of apps and services, including most CRMs, email platforms, and AI tools.
3. Predictive Lead Scoring & CRM: Pipedrive AI Scoring (or HubSpot, Salesforce)
- Purpose: Prioritize leads, forecast sales, and streamline your sales process.
- Why it's essential: Your sales team (or you, if you're selling solo) needs to know who to focus on. AI scoring identifies the highest-potential leads, preventing wasted effort.
- Key Features for Funnels:
- Automated Lead Scoring: Ranks leads based on fit and behavior, surfacing the "hottest" prospects.
- Deal Probability: Predicts the likelihood of a deal closing based on historical data and current activity.
- Activity Suggestions: AI can suggest the next best action for a sales rep to take with a specific lead.
- Sales Forecasting: Provides more accurate revenue predictions.
- Cost: Pipedrive plans start around \$14/user/month. AI features are often included in higher tiers or as add-ons. HubSpot and Salesforce offer similar AI capabilities at various price points.
- Integration: Native integrations with email, calendars, and marketing automation tools. Easily connects via Zapier/Make.

Implementation Tips for Busy Entrepreneurs
Implementing AI funnel automation doesn't have to be a massive, overwhelming project. Here are practical tips to get started and ensure success, even with limited time.
1. Start Small, Think Big
Don't try to automate everything at once. Identify one bottleneck in your current funnel that, if automated, would free up the most time or generate the most impact. For example:
- Problem: Manually adding new leads from your website form to your CRM.
- Solution: Implement a Zapier automation: Form Submission → CRM entry.
- Next Step: Add AI enrichment to that same Zap.
This iterative approach builds confidence and allows you to see immediate ROI.
2. Leverage "Batch-Run" Nightly Triggers
As an entrepreneur, your day is packed. You don't have time to constantly monitor your automation. Configure your workflows to run on specific schedules, especially for non-time-sensitive tasks.
- Example: Instead of enriching every lead instantly (which can incur higher API costs), set up a "batch-run" nightly trigger. All leads captured during the day are enriched and scored overnight.
- Benefit: Reduces real-time processing load, potentially saves on API costs, and allows you to review a consolidated report in the morning.
3. Monitor with Google Data Studio (or Looker Studio)
You need a centralized dashboard to track the performance of your automated funnel without spending hours logging into different platforms. Google Data Studio (now Looker Studio) is free and integrates with almost everything.
- What to connect: Google Analytics, Google Ads, Meta Ads, your CRM, email marketing platform.
- Key metrics to visualize: Lead volume, CPL, conversion rates by stage, email open/click rates, sales velocity.
- Benefit: Real-time insights (average latency < 5 minutes for most connectors), allowing you to identify issues or opportunities quickly.
4. Prioritize Data Hygiene
AI is only as good as the data it's fed. Poor data quality leads to poor automation outcomes ("garbage in, garbage out").
- Action: Implement data validation rules in your forms. Regularly clean your CRM to remove duplicates, outdated contacts, and incomplete entries.
- Tools: Many CRMs have built-in data hygiene features. You can also use Zapier/Make to trigger data cleaning tools.
